I am trying to resize a picture and it seems that nothing happens. I am
using pixel dimension. Even though I change to 150 pixels and save it. The
saved picture is 350 pixels. I have upgraded to sp3 what else can I do?

Dale Gibble wrote:
> The problem I have with irfanview is that my source picture is not
> square and I need a 150 x 150 pixel shot for the web page. How do I
> crop it and/or square it up?
=========================
1) Open an image in IrfanView...

2) Left click/Drag a box around the portion you
wish to crop. (If you watch the Selection at the
top left of the screen you can adjust the size of
the crop by placing your pointer on the edge of
the selection frame and dragging the double
arrow)

3) Go to...Edit / Crop Selection or type...Ctrl+Y.

4) Go to...File / Save As...
Choose a folder to save in.
Type a name for the new file.
Choose a format (.jpg).
Left click "Save".


And maybe the following free software
will be useful:

FastStone Image Viewer
http://www.faststone.org/FSViewerDetail.htm

To achieve a particular size without
distorting the image, you must "Crop"
a portion the size you need. Imagine
cutting out a particular size with scissors...

If you download the freeware FastStone
Image Viewer...and install it...you can
open your image in the program and go
to...Edit / Crop Board...

On the Crop Board screen, you will see
a button below the image with three dots
on it...if you click it you will see a menu
of sizes to choose from. If the size you
need is not present, you can add it. Then
click OK. Now you can left click/drag the
corners of the selection box to frame the
portion of the image you wish to keep.
And you can reposition the box by
dragging the 4 way arrow.

When you are happy with the selection ...
click the Crop button.

Now...File / save As...choose a save
location / enter a name / click...save.

Part of the problem is that Publisher was never meant as a photo editing
program. We get a bit accustomed to doing things within a program and forget
that sometimes we are not using the right tool for the job.
